Remember that logs are exponents.
Therefore, these laws should make sense ...

1)   log a (AB) = log a A + log a B

         ⎛ A ⎞
2) log a ⎜ ⎟ = log a A − log a B
         ⎝ B ⎠

3)
             c
     log a (A) = c log a A
Logs can be manipulated using these laws
to either expanded form or combined form.
